Pulpits. Holy ground? Maybe so. It is the place where God’s message is preached from and praise and worship is led from. It deserves respect, and usually a little face-lift when it comes time to host a women’s conference. No show of hands needed. I am sure you agree.
Well, I’ve got a solution in the form of pallets. Yep, that’s right. Simply connect two and add legs for balance. Duplicate.
And then decorate them.
Bring wall décor from home and sew (or staple) together some vintage doilies, then hang. You can even purchase some cool picture frames to hang, and give away as door prizes at the end of your event.
